SUMMARY:
The Territory Manager is responsible for leading and overseeing field operations within a designated geographic region, ensuring the successful delivery of flooring installation and construction projects. This role includes managing field crews, coordinating subcontractors, and maintaining customer relationships to meet company goals for quality, safety, and efficiency. The Territory Manager is also expected to drive continuous improvement, enforce company standards, and serve as a key liaison between field teams and internal departments. OVERVIEW OF YOUR DAILY TASKS
Oversee field operations and daily activities across multiple flooring installation job sites within assigned territory. Supervise and schedule field crews and subcontractors, ensuring adherence to project timelines and quality standards. Conduct job site visits to ensure proper execution, address challenges, and promote safe working environments. Act as a primary point of contact for clients, resolving issues and maintaining positive relationships. Monitor and report on job progress, labor usage, and material requirements. Ensure job sites are compliant with all applicable safety, quality, and company policies. Coordinate with Sales, Project Management, and Procurement teams to align resources for upcoming projects. Provide mentorship and leadership to field personnel to improve productivity and performance. Respond promptly to urgent issues including project delays, customer concerns, and safety incidents.
